Figure 1: graphical illustration of Henry’s Law behavior for a non-ideal solution versus an ideal solution. • At high dilution of solute (x2<<1) the solvent of a Henry’s Law solution obeys Raoult’s Law. WebMathematically Henry’s law expressed as P ∝ XA. P = KH x XA. Where P is pressure of gas and XA is mole fraction of gas which is dissolved in liquid , KH is Henry’s constant. The more the gas’s partial pressure, the more its solubility in the liquid. Examples of Henry’s law. C = kP C is the concentration (M) of the dissolved gas P is the pressure of the gas over the solution k is a constant for each gas (mol/L•atm) that depends only on temperature low P low c high P high c.
